Washington Center Internship Program

Washington DC

Students can obtain an internship in Washington, D.C., in almost any professional activity with the Washington Center Internship Program.

Twelve hours of credit can be earned in the fall or spring semesters, and six hours can be earned in summer. The credit comes from the Department of Political Science, but internships can take place not only in government, but also in business, professional organizations, museums, lobbying groups and other agencies.

Students in any major are eligible. Prerequisites include 60 hours of credit, a 3.0 grade point average, and two courses in Political Science (specifically Political Science 150 and a 300-level Political Science course).
